Roopkund Trek

The Roopkund Trek is a thrilling expedition that beckons adventurers to explore the majestic Himalayan landscapes and uncover the mysteries of Roopkund Lake, famously known as the Skeleton Lake. Situated at an altitude of approximately 15,750 feet (4,800 meters), this trek is not just a test of physical endurance but also a journey through breathtaking scenery and rich cultural experiences. However, along with its allure, the Roopkund Trek presents several formidable challenges that every trekker must be prepared to face. 

1. High Altitude

One of the primary challenges of the Roopkund Trek is the high altitude. The trek ascends to an altitude of around 15,750 feet (4,800 meters). At such heights, the air becomes thin, making it difficult to breathe and increasing the risk of altitude sickness.

Tip: Acclimatize properly by spending an extra day at higher altitudes, stay hydrated, and avoid alcohol and smoking.

2. Steep Ascents and Descents

The trek involves several steep ascents and descents, which can be physically demanding. The steep climbs require strong legs and good cardiovascular fitness.

Tip: Incorporate stair climbing and leg strengthening exercises into your pre-trek training regimen.

3. Unpredictable Weather

The weather in the Himalayas can be highly unpredictable. Trekkers can experience sunny days, rain, and even snow all in a single day. This unpredictability can make the trek more challenging and requires trekkers to be well-prepared for all conditions.

Tip: Carry waterproof clothing, a good quality rain jacket, and warm layers to adapt to changing weather conditions.

4. Cold Temperatures

Temperatures can drop significantly, especially at night. Even during the summer months, trekkers should be prepared for freezing temperatures at higher altitudes.

Tip: Pack thermal wear, a down jacket, and insulated gloves and socks to stay warm during cold nights.

5. Navigating through Snow and Ice

Depending on the time of year, trekkers may encounter snow and ice on the trail. This can make the path slippery and increase the risk of falls and injuries.

Tip: Use trekking poles for stability and consider carrying microspikes or crampons if trekking during the snow season.

6. Limited Accessibility and Remote Location

Roopkund is located in a remote part of the Himalayas, far from major towns and cities. This remoteness means that access to medical facilities and emergency services is limited.

Tip: Carry a well-stocked first aid kit, including medications for altitude sickness, and be prepared for self-sufficiency.

7. Physical Endurance and Stamina

The Roopkund Trek requires a high level of physical endurance and stamina. Trekkers need to be prepared for long days of hiking, often carrying a heavy backpack.

Tip: Engage in regular cardio workouts, such as running, cycling, or swimming, to build endurance and stamina.

8. Mental Toughness

The trek not only tests physical limits but also demands mental toughness. Long days, tough climbs, and challenging weather conditions can be mentally exhausting.

Tip: Stay positive, take regular breaks, and focus on the stunning scenery to keep your spirits high.

9. Managing Food and Water

Carrying enough food and water is crucial on the Roopkund Trek, as there are limited resources available along the route. Ensuring you have enough to stay energized and hydrated can be a challenge.

Tip: Pack high-energy snacks like nuts and dried fruits and use water purification tablets or a portable filter to make use of natural water sources.

10. Dealing with Exhaustion

Trekking for several days in a row can lead to physical and mental exhaustion. It's important to listen to your body and not push yourself too hard.

Tip: Plan rest days if needed, pace yourself, and ensure you get enough sleep and nutrition to maintain energy levels.

Practical Tips for Beginners

For beginners looking to embark on the Roopkund Trek, here are some practical tips to help ensure a successful and enjoyable journey:

  • Prepare Physically: Start a fitness regimen at least three months before the trek, focusing on cardio, strength training, and flexibility.
  • Pack Wisely: Pack light but ensure you have all the essentials, including a good quality backpack, proper trekking shoes, and layered clothing.
  • Stay Informed: Research the trek thoroughly, including the route, weather conditions, and altitude-related issues.
  • Travel with a Group: If you're new to trekking, consider joining a group or hiring a guide for added safety and support.
  • Listen to Your Body: Pay attention to signs of altitude sickness and other physical discomforts, and don't hesitate to take breaks or seek help if needed.
